Transaction 28d055f992a25c08641b21f117ac13662ee06371fffba16e9eff73dfc055779f

1 Input
1 Outputs
  • 28d055f992a25c08641b21f117ac13662ee06371fffba16e9eff73dfc055779f:0
  • value  3398620
    address  12qA97T8hsDgvVoRCXGZifd9PCraqvd2DW